WebHow often you feed your Miniature Pinscher will depend on his age. A puppy, who is 6 to 12 weeks of age should be fed up to four times a day. WebMiniature Pinschers are dubbed the "king of toys," because of their king complex and love of toys. Size: Weight Range: Male: 8-10 lbs. Female: 8-10 lbs. Height at Withers: Male: 11 in. Female: 11 in. Features: Upright ears (naturally). Expectations: Exercise Requirements: 40 minutes/day. Energy Level: Very energetic. Longevity Range: 12-14 yrs. WebHow much food should I feed my Miniature Pinscher? 1/4 to 1/2 cup of high-quality dry food a day, divided into two meals. Dog Breeds That Eat A Lot . Weight Gain Potential / Prone to Obesity . How easy to gain weight for this dog? Miniature Pinscher risk for obesity:
